php怎么遍历输出两行数据
-
PHP中遍历输出两行数据的方法有很多种,下面我将介绍两种常用的方法。
方法一:使用for循环
我们可以使用for循环来遍历输出两行数据。具体步骤如下:
1. 首先,定义一个包含两行数据的数组,例如 $data = array(array(“data1”, “data2”), array(“data3”, “data4”));
2. 然后,使用嵌套的for循环来遍历输出数组中的每个元素。
3. 外层for循环控制行数,内层for循环控制每行的列数。
4. 在内层for循环中,使用索引来访问数组元素,并输出到页面上。具体代码如下:
“`
$data = array(array(“data1”, “data2”), array(“data3”, “data4”));for ($i = 0; $i < count($data); $i++) { for ($j = 0; $j < count($data[$i]); $j++) { echo $data[$i][$j] . " "; } echo "
“;
}
“`方法二:使用foreach循环
除了使用for循环,我们还可以使用foreach循环来遍历输出两行数据。具体步骤如下:
1. 首先,定义一个包含两行数据的二维数组,例如 $data = array(array(“data1”, “data2”), array(“data3”, “data4”));
2. 然后,使用foreach循环来遍历输出数组中的每个元素。
3. 外层foreach循环控制行数,内层foreach循环控制每行的列数。
4. 在内层foreach循环中,使用变量来访问数组元素,并输出到页面上。具体代码如下:
“`
$data = array(array(“data1”, “data2”), array(“data3”, “data4″));foreach ($data as $row) {
foreach ($row as $item) {
echo $item . ” “;
}
echo “
“;
}
“`以上是两种常用的方法,您可以根据自己的需求选择其中一种来遍历输出两行数据。
2年前 -
在PHP中,可以使用循环结构来遍历和输出两行数据。以下是几种常用的方法:
方法一:使用for循环
“`php
“;
}
?>
“`方法二:使用while循环
“`php
“;
$i++;
}
?>
“`方法三:使用foreach循环(适用于数组类型的数据)
“`php
“;
}
?>
“`方法四:使用do-while循环
“`php
“;
$i++;
} while ($i <= 2);?>
“`
每种方法都可以达到遍历并输出两行数据的目的,选择适合自己需求的方法即可。请注意,这里只是给出了简单的示例代码,实际应用中可能需要根据具体情况来编写更复杂的逻辑。2年前 -
要遍历输出两行数据,你可以使用PHP中的循环结构来实现。根据你的需求,你可以选择使用for循环、foreach循环或while循环等。
下面是使用foreach循环遍历输出两行数据的示例:
“`php
$data = array(
array(‘Apple’, ‘Banana’, ‘Orange’),
array(‘Red’, ‘Yellow’, ‘Orange’)
);foreach ($data as $row) {
foreach ($row as $value) {
echo $value . ‘ ‘;
}
echo “\n”;
}
“`这个例子中,$data是一个包含两行数据的二维数组。外层的foreach循环用于遍历每一行数据,内层的foreach循环用于遍历每一行中的每个元素。在循环内部,我们使用echo语句将每个元素输出,并在每一行的末尾添加一个换行符,以便在输出中创建两行数据。
你也可以使用for循环来实现相同的功能:
“`php
$data = array(
array(‘Apple’, ‘Banana’, ‘Orange’),
array(‘Red’, ‘Yellow’, ‘Orange’)
);for ($i = 0; $i < count($data); $i++) { for ($j = 0; $j < count($data[$i]); $j++) { echo $data[$i][$j] . ' '; } echo "\n";}```在这个例子中,外层的for循环使用$i作为计数器,用于遍历每一行数据,内层的for循环使用$j作为计数器,用于遍历每一行中的每个元素。通过使用count函数,我们可以获取每一行数据中的元素个数。无论你选择使用哪种循环结构,以上代码均能够遍历并输出两行数据。只需将你的数据替换为适当的变量或数组即可。
2年前